[PATCH 2/2] drm/i915/xehp: Update topology dumps for Xe_HP

Matt Roper matthew.d.roper at intel.com
Fri Mar 11 06:15:43 UTC 2022


When running on Xe_HP or beyond, let's use an updated format for
describing topology in our error state dumps and debugfs to give a
more accurate view of the hardware:

 - Just report DSS directly without the legacy "slice0" output that's no
   longer meaningful.
 - Indicate whether each DSS is accessible for geometry and/or compute.
 - Rename "rcs_topology" to "sseu_topology" since the information
   reported is common to both RCS and CCS engines now.
